What is Shape Transparency in PowerPoint?

Shape transparency means how see-through a shape becomes. For the same, PowerPoint has a built-in feature, i.e. Transparency slider under the Format Shape pane that lets one adjust the opacity in seconds. You can select the transparency level from 0-100%, i.e.
  • 100% means fully transparent
  • 0% means no transparency

How to Change Shape Transparency in PowerPoint?

Enhancing or reducing the shape transparency is the easiest task. For the same, below I’ll provide you with 5 different methods with quick step-by-step instructions:

#Method 1. Using Format Shape Pane

One can balance shape transparency via the Format Shape feature available in PowerPoint. Here are the steps which help you to achieve this:
  1. Open the PowerPoint presentation.
  1. Go to the Insert tab.
  1. Select Shapes and choose the shape you want.
  1. Draw the shape on the slide.
  1. Now, right-click the shape.
  1. Click Format Shape.
  1. A pane appears on the right side of your screen.
  1. Afterwards, in the Format Shape pane, select Fill.
  1. Ensure Solid Fill is selected.
  1. Move the Transparency slider from 0% to 100%.

#Method 3. Changing Transparency for Shapes with Gradient Fill→

Sometimes users want only part of the shape to be transparent. In that case, use a gradient fill:
  • Right-click the shape and select Format Shape.
  • Select the Fill section and click Gradient Fill.
  • Edit Gradient Stops:
    • Each gradient stop has its own color and transparency.
    • Click on a gradient stop.
    • Adjust the Transparency slider for that stop.

#Method 4. How to Make Shape Outlines Transparent→

If you don’t want the outline of the shape to stand out, change its transparency separately. Here’ how:
  • In the Format Shape pane, click Line or Outline.
  • Use the Transparency slider for the outline, just like the fill.

#Method 5. How to Change Shape Transparency in PowerPoint Using Images Inside Shapes→

If you insert an image inside a shape, PowerPoint doesn’t directly let you change the image transparency inside the shape. In that case, you can:
  • Insert the image on the slide.
  • Adjust Image Transparency:
  • Select the image.
  • Go to Picture Format.
  • Click Transparency.
  • Choose a preset or click Picture Transparency Options for more control.
  • Set Image as Shape Fill:
  • Copy the transparent image.
  • Right-click the shape.
  • Choose Format Shape.
  • Under Fill, click Picture or Texture Fill.
  • Paste the image.

People Also Ask (FAQs)→→

Q1. How to change shape transparency in PowerPoint?
To change shape transparency in PowerPoint:
  • Select the shape
  • Open the Format Shape pane, and use the Transparency slider under Solid Fill.
  • Adjust it from 0% to 100% depending on desire.
Q2. Where do I find the transparency option in PowerPoint?
You’ll find the transparency option inside the Format Shape pane:
  • After right-clicking the shape and choosing Format Shape.
  • Go to Fill or Line settings.
Q3. Can I make only part of a shape transparent in PowerPoint?
Yes. Use Gradient Fill to control transparency for each gradient stop.
Q4. How to change the opacity of a shape from the ribbon?
To change the opacity level:
  • Select the shape.
  • Go to Shape Format.
  • Click on Shape Fill > More Fill Colors, and enter a transparency percentage.
Q5. Why is the transparency slider not working in PowerPoint?
The transparency slider doesn’t work if:
  • The shape has No Fill, and the outline is set to No Line.
  • Working with an older PowerPoint version that doesn’t support gradient transparency.
Q6. Does shape transparency work the same on Mac and Windows?
Yes, but the interface looks slightly different. Although the Transparency slider and Format Shape pane work the same on both PowerPoint for Windows and PowerPoint for Mac.
